The paper outlines a technique to determine the critical stresses and buckling modes of a ribbed cylindrical shell interacting with an elastic foundation. The stiffness parameters of the foundation are calculated and their effect on the critical stresses and associated modes are analyzed  相似文献

The integro-differential equation of small transverse vibrations of a rectilinear elastic pipeline filled with a transported fluid is obtained. The pipeline vibrations are described in the linear setting in the beam approximation. The mutual dynamic influence of motions of the pipeline and the filling fluid is taken into account. A complete trigonometric series method is presented for solving problems with various boundary and initial conditions for the pipeline deflection.  相似文献

The exact solution of the problem of coupled seismic vibrations of an underground pipeline and an infinite elasticmediumis given. A method dramatically simplifying the solution of the exterior problem for themedium is proposed on the basis of the established theorem on the separation of the boundary conditions for the wave potentials on the surface of the cylinder. The obtained results permit improving the incorrect consideration of the problem accepted in the literature.  相似文献

Problems of acoustic wave propagation in a plane wave guide whose walls are assumed to be undeformed with the exception of a section of finite length whose bending is described by the thin plate theory equations in the framework of the Kirchhoff-Love hypotheses are considered. The sound-proofing characteristics of the wave guide described and the stability of the forced oscillations of the system considered are investigated. Formulations of the problem of active vibroacoustic protection and the problem for the peristaltic pump are given. This work investigates the linear stability of an antiplane shear motion which involves a steadily propagating normal planar phase boundary in an arbitrary element of a family of non-elliptic generalized neo-Hookean materials. It is shown that such a process is linearly unstable with respect to a large class of disturbances if and only if the kinetic response function—a constitutively supplied entity which relates the normal velocity of a phase boundary to the driving traction which acts on it—is locally decreasing as a function of the appropriate argument. This result holds whether or not inertial effects are taken into consideration, demonstrating that the linear stability of the relevant process depends entirely upon the transformation kinetics intrinsic to the kinetic response function. The morphological evolution of the interface is then, in an inertia-free setting, tracked for a short time subsequent to the perturbation. It is found that, when the kinetic response function is non-monotonic, the phase boundary can evolve so as to qualitatively resemble the plate-like structures which are found in displacive solid-solid phase transformations.  相似文献

A thin, elastic circular arch, clamped at its ends and constrained in a rigid cavity, is subjected to a uniformly distributed parallel loading. Stability of equilibrium in the large “snap-through” is investigated both analytically and experimentally and good agreement is found to exist between the two modes of investigation. It is concluded that the set of simplifying assumptions introduced in the analysis is justified. Simple analytical results obtained in the paper allow the design of underground shelters under this type of loading.  相似文献

An elastic cytoskeletal tensegrity structure composed by six inextensible elastic struts and 24 elastic cables is considered. The model is studied, adopting delay convention for stability. Critical conditions for simple and compound instabilities are defined. Post-critical behavior is also described. Equilibrium states with buckling of the struts are also considered. It is revealed that critical Euler buckling load of the struts is a necessary but not a sufficient condition for the existence of bifurcated equilibrium states, caused by buckling of the struts.  相似文献

对矩形截面杆弹性自由扭转的探讨   总被引:1,自引:0,他引:1  
利用柱体扭转问题的经典弹性力学解析解,结合自编电算程序绘制了沿截面控制线上剪应力的分布图,同时利用ANSYS有限元分析软件模拟了等直矩形截面杆的自由扭转问题. 将各种材料力学教材中的截面剪应力分布图与准确计算结果进行了比较,并对截面剪应力分布规律进行了总结.  相似文献
